Transaction 71fa77d38024d479dc1b680f31affa50bcfada131686f07b6f2535dc563cd1c5
1 Input
1 Output
-
71fa77d38024d479dc1b680f31affa50bcfada131686f07b6f2535dc563cd1c5:0
- value
- 28582
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5c592da4a443b01ad0023f54a89f78dccf818e8 OP_EQUAL
- address
- 3MBLY4VaFLx68QH7djtWJ2q1hJfbQYsAkr